Han's got infected one time and the only thing that would heal it was antibiotics. It looked really really sore.

Keep her nails as short as possible.

The thing that worked for us in the end was antibiotics, then strong hydrocortisone on any redness that flared up (I didn't like the thought of steriod creams but it got that bad ) but mostly trying to work on preventative measures once it was under control... like changing washing powder to sensitive or ecostore and moisturising in likely eczema patches about 600 times a day.

Aqueous cream did absolutely bloody nothing for us. Emulsifying was good as a maintenance thing but won't treat eczema. I had to stick with that tho as I couldn't afford to buy all the other lotions and potions!!

I'm a shocker with eczema, been battling it since I was a tot...

I'd say it is the season change over, probably even more so as it's been quite damp - I've had a massive flare-up myself and it's not fun at all.

Aveeno is brilliant, I find I use that straight after showering etc, and I use alpha-keri soap...

Then where my eczema is really bad, i use Lemnis Fatty Cream, which contains a very small amount of hydrocortisone, so it's good for helping clear it up and keeping it at bay.
